Teaching Artificial Intelligence to Pre-Service Elementary Teachers Through Educational Robotics

In this talk, we will share our study that examines how pre-service elementary teachers build a conceptual understanding of artificial intelligence (AI) through hands-on robotics activities. The study focuses on how educational robotics, specifically the AI-powered self-driving car Zumi, can support engagement with core AI concepts and practices, such as perception and the use of training data. We will also discuss how these experiences may contribute to AI literacy and influence how pre-service teachers begin to envision integrating AI into elementary classrooms
